Output 428520630606d27ba1385b70bd3b0c6ca0469b226705a990171dff59541f82e6:2

value
9799380
script pubkey
OP_0 OP_PUSHBYTES_32 51b2913237aca54fc5f60aa6410336d87beecc09a3cca94594e7fa119eb83069
address
bc1q2xefzv3h4jj5l30kp2nyzqekmpa7anqf50x2j3v5ulapr84cxp5srkt6v9
transaction
428520630606d27ba1385b70bd3b0c6ca0469b226705a990171dff59541f82e6
confirmations
146379
spent
true